In computer programming, conditional compilation is a compilation technique which results in differring executable programs depending on parameters specified. This technique is commonly used when these differences in the program are needed to run it on different platforms, or with different versions of required libraries or hardware.

For #include guards to work properly, each guard must test and conditionally set a different preprocessor macro. Therefore, a project using #include guards must work out a coherent naming scheme for its include guards, and make sure its scheme doesn't conflict with that of any third-party headers it uses, or with the names of any globally visible macros.

Cover of the C99 standards document. C99 (previously C9X, formally ISO/IEC 9899:1999) is a past version of the C programming language open standard. [1] It extends the previous version with new features for the language and the standard library, and helps implementations make better use of available computer hardware, such as IEEE 754-1985 floating-point arithmetic, and compiler technology.
